Difference in render for navigation pane in Firefox to IE

I have a navigationPane in a page with the following characteristics.
<af:navigationPane id="np1" hint="bar"
inlineStyle="width:990px; background-color:#3d5581;">
<af:commandNavigationItem text="MACI Website" id="cni1"
showRequired="true"
destination="http://www.cishipping.com"
inlineStyle="color:White; font-family:Verdana;"/>
<af:commandNavigationItem text="Examination System"
id="cni2" useWindow="true"
destination="/faces/Home.jspx"
targetFrame="_self"
inlineStyle="color:White; font-family:Verdana;"/>
<af:commandNavigationItem text="Online Services" id="cni3"
destination="http://www.cishipping.com/portal/page?_pageid=1307,1851830&amp;_dad=portal&amp;_schema=PORTAL"
inlineStyle="color:White; font-family:Verdana;"/>
<af:commandNavigationItem text="Help" id="cni4"
inlineStyle="color:White; font-family:Verdana;"/>
</af:navigationPane>
This shows fine in Firefox, but in Internet Explorer I cannot see the text of the items in the commandNavigationItems.
Anyone seen this before? Bug?
Regards
Orlando

I found out what the issue was. My navigation items had a specification using a padding of 5% this seems to be too big for the navigationPane and was pushing the items into a overflow area for the pane. In I.E it resulted in the items not being displayed, although in Firefox it displayed okay.
I changed the padding to 0.5% and it works again.

  • Microsoft Word 2010 Hiding/Removing the Navigation Pane for Roaming Profiles

    Hello all,
       I am attempting to do what the title says.  We are using Citrix Profile Manager...basically roaming profiles and when updating the Office version to 2010,  users are displayed the Navigation Pane.  If the NavPane is closed,
    when they reopen their Citrix session it is back to default displaying the NavPane.  Any help on getting this removed would be greatly appreciated.
    I have so far attempted to create a macro Normal.dotm and works partially, however it is not consistent as each time it appears that the modified Normal.dotm becomes overwritten with a default one.  I have also added this modified Normal.dotm to the
    Default user profile locally on the server...to which it does not seem to pull.
    Update: 
    I am currently looking to see on how to redirect the Normal.dotm away from %appdata%\microsoft\templates to a central location and have this applied to all users either user GPO or a per machine setup....but can't find anything specifically for Word 2010
    configuration.  Any help on this would also be beneficial.

    Regarding the Navigation Pane.  The setting for displaying it is indeed in the Windows Registry but it is part of a binary data key and thus mere mortals like us are not able to change it. You need a macro... see this link for an example.
    http://social.technet.microsoft.com/Forums/office/en-US/bb6268ac-546b-4118-87fa-21f6fd2cecbc/word-navigation-pane-open-by-default
    Regarding changing the location of Word's Normal template via GPO it can be done. See below link. However, as is pointed out in the link, the recommendation is not to do so. If the central location server is down, no one will be able to create documents.
    In addition, if someone accidentally or purposely alters/corrupts the Normal template... everyone is effected.
    http://social.technet.microsoft.com/Forums/windowsserver/en-US/87ab10d3-1cb6-4269-9334-1e0c37527e0a/move-location-of-normaldotdotm-to-central-file-server-best-solution?forum=winserverGP

  • Missing Navigation pane / Error message

    Hey everyone,
    A colleague of mine was trying to build WebHelp using RH X5
    and when he built the output, the navigation page on the left
    appeared completely blank with a little error symbol in the lower
    left of the screen.
    The error stated:
    Line: 222
    Char: 3
    Error: Automation server can't create object
    File: path\!SSL\WebHelp\whskin_pdhtml.htm
    When I looked at whskin_pdhtml.htm on a build on my own
    system in Dreamweaver, I saw that the page title is "Navigation
    Pane"
    Any idea why RoboHelp couldn't create this file? He had this
    problem last week. We though IE was the problem, but a reinstall
    didn't help. Both he and I are publishing the output (File System
    method) to a specific folder on the root of our C:\ drives, since
    we can't get access to Development servers (security policy)
    By the way, I can view his output perfectly on my system.
    I found an old post on this topic from 2006 that had this in
    the response:
    "IE, general Internet, popup blockers, guest toolbars (Yahoo!
    for example), MS Office, network server permissions (database admin
    or sys admin). Do you have any utilities running in the background
    that the others don't have?"
    I haven't gone through and compared everything between his
    machine and mine, but what specifically should I look for in terms
    of major differences? I have local box admin rights for my machine,
    but I don't think he does for his. That shouldn't be a problem,
    should it?
    Thanks,
    Jim

    I have local box admin rights for my machine,
    but I don't think he does for his. That shouldn't be a
    problem, should it?
    Yes, it should.
    The RoboHelp product must be installed under the user's name,
    with full admin rights; in addition, those rights must be
    maintained at least for the first time the user opens, edits, and
    generates a project. Those rights can then, and only then, be
    disabled.
